About MeI am a 4th-year Ph.D. student from Department of Computer Science, City University of Hong Kong (CityU), advised by Prof. Hong Xu from The Chinese University of Hong Kong and Prof. Chun Xue from City University of Hong Kong. I received my B.E. in Computer Science and Technology from Northeastern University (NEU) in 2018. I am enthusiastic about computer networking and systems, particularly data center networking. My current research projects focus on exploiting hardware (FPGAs, DPUs, etc.) to reduce communication overhead and accelerate data center workloads, e.g., NFV, microservices, and big data analytics.
